Objective To analyze the relationship between the concentration of plasma insulin during oral glucose tolerance test (OGTT) and stent restenosis in non-diabetic patients, and determine whether hyperinsulinemia during OGTT is a predictor of the development of stent restenosis. Methods 49 non-diabetic patients with coronary artery disease underwent stent implantation were enrolled in this study. All patients were subjected to 75g OGTT before or after stent implantation, and coronary angiography was performed to observe the stent restenosis about 6 months of post-operation. Results The concentrations of plasma insulin at 0 5, 1, 2 and 3 hours after glucose loading were significantly higher in patients with stent restenosis than those in patients without stent restenosis(P≤0 05). Insulin area(IA) and insulin area/glucose area(IA/GA) were also significantly higher in patients with stent restenosis than those in patients without stent restenosis(P≤0 05). Conclusion Non-diabetic patients with hyperinsulinemia during OGTT had a higher risk for stent restenosis after stent implantation, and OGTT before stent implantation may be useful to predict stent restenosis.

BACKGROUND:Regulation of neural stem cells differentiation hampers its application,and the regulation mechanism remains poorly understood.Anterior subventricular zone(SVZa)is one of the rich zones of neural stem cells.The neural stem cells at SVZa can immigrate for a long distance with undifferentiated states and finally differentiate into intemeurons at the olfactory bulbs.Bone morphogenetic protein-2(BMP2)and DLX5 play a significant role in immigration and differentiation of neural stem cells at SVZa towards olfactory bulb.OBJECTIVE:To study the feature of construction and immigration of neural stem cells at SVZa,and to review the role of BMP2 and DLX5 in neural stem cells differentiation,in addition,to explore the regulation mechanisms of neural stern cells differentiation.METHODS:Literatures from PubMed database(http://www.ncbi.nlm.nih.gov/PubMed),CNKI database(www.cnki.net/index.htm)and WANFANG database(http://www.wanfangdata.com.cn)published between January 1997 and January 2009 were searched with the key words of"neural stem cells,SVZa,BMP2,and DLX5".The repetitive and obsolete studies were excluded.RESULTS AND CONCLUSION:A total of 121 literatures were selected and primarily collected,including 86 Chinese literatures and 35 English literatures.Finally,according to standardization,28 literatures were further analyzed.Neural stem cells of SVZa have unique construction and can immigrate for a long distance.BMP2 and DLX5 play a significant role in neuronal immigration and differentiation of the NSCs of SVZa,but the detailed mechanism of BMP2 and DLX5 in SVZa is not clear.

BACKGROUND:At present,there are two main methods of isolating and purifying bone marrow mesenchymal stem cells(BMSCs):density gradient centrifugation and the whole bone marrow adherent method.The former has complicated procedures,and the latter has simple operation,but the purified outcomes are not ideal.OBJECTIVE:To establish a rat BMSCs isolated and cultured in vitro purification methods on the basis of the whole bone marrowadherence and isolation of BMSCs in combination of differential passage digestion method.METHODS:By whole bone marrow adherent culturing to isolate and differential digestion and passage of rat BMSCs,the speed ofMSCs in the process of digestion and passage was quicker than other bone marrow cells,as well as the characteristics of adherentspeed,instead of density gradient centrifugation to separate and purify MSCs,and their morphological characteristics wereobserved.Cell growth and proliferation of two kinds of culture method were compared with the density gradient centdfugationseparation.Alkaline phosphatase and oil red staining results were observed to verify BMSC differentiation capacity,to detect thecall surface markers,to validate immune properties and to test its purity.RESULTS AND CONCLUSION:The whole bone marrow adherent culture method isolated and differentially subcultured ratBMSCs.Flow cytometry and osteogenic and adipogenic culture results displayed cytoirnmunity property,purity and differentialcapacity,which have no significant difference compared with density gradient centrifugation.However,cell viability andreproductive activity are obviously elevated.

Objective To observe the effect of anxiety and depression on cell adhesion molecules and fibrolytic activity in cardiac-pacing patients. Methods The levels of plasma P-selectin, E-selectin, sICAM-1, vWF and PAI-1 were measured in 39 cardiac-pacing patients with anxiety or depression as rersearch group, 32 cases cardiac-pacing patients without any psychological problems as observation control group and 20 healthy subjects as normal control group. Result The levels of plasma P-selectin, E-selectin, sICAM-1, vWF and PAI-1 in cardiac-pacing patients were significantly higher than those in normal control group, and their plasma levels in the patients with anxiety or depression were significantly higher than those in the patients without psychological problems. Conclusion There were significantly elevated cell adhesion molecules level and decreased fibrolytic activity in cardiac-pacing patients. The anxety and depression status could aggregate this condition.
